Playa Santa Teresa

Friday
Met at green church at 6 am, got to bus station around 6:20 am for what we thought would be a 6:30 bus - no such luck; bus came at 7:30 instead
An hour and a half bus ride to Puntarenas (cost just over a dollar)
Bought ferry tickets (Just over a dollar)
Waited patiently for 11 am ferry; got on ferry
1-1/2 hour ferry ride - beautiful scenery
Docked and got off; some of us got a taxi straight to the beach - took about an hour to get to our spot
Checked in to our bungalow and went to the beach immediately while we were waiting for the others to arrive
Others came later but bungalow owner was not going to let us all pile in rooms together so some of us decided to walk down the road to get a hostel
Hostel was $12/night - reminded me of church camp with bunk beds, no air, cold shower, gross floor; did have an open kitchen area and fridge we could keep stuff in; also had an upstairs loft where you could turn on ceiling fans and watch movies!
Walked down the street and ate at the first restaurant we found; people who owned it lived there and would basically just cook for people whenever they walked up
I had a hamburger - delicious! So did a couple of the others - Food was great!
Just before we left our other gringo friends walked by and we encouraged them to eat where we had just eaten
They ate there and stopped by our hostel on their way back
We then went to a market near our hostel to get more food - I got some cereal and juice to munch on throughout the weekend (this would be the first trip of many to this mercado)
We all enjoyed lazy evenings because it had been a long day, beginning at 5 am!
Those of us at the hostel hung out with some other people who were staying there - a few ticas and some people from England and a guy from Spain - really fun to talk to!
We went to bed pretty early, before 11 I believe!
